My question is, my sister doing court marriage in special marriage act because I am belonging to Brahmin family we doesn't want to accept this marriage, i have any options to become this marriage null and void please suggest me
According to law the marriage cannot be made null and void by any person associated with the person getting married. In case of girl if she is mentally fit and has attained majority in age then she can get married. However the family can make her understand the consequences of marrying outside the religion
If your sister and her to be groom are both adults and doing this out of their free will and consent, the courts will not interfere in such a situation. The courts would only be able to interfere if there were a forced conversion or something that would be violative of the law. Hope this helps!
